Software Engineering Market Industry: The Foundation of Digital Innovation
The Software Engineering Market has become the bedrock of modern digital transformation, providing the essential frameworks, tools, and methodologies for designing, developing, and maintaining the software systems that power the global economy. The industry encompasses a vast spectrum of applications, including Plant Design, Product Design, 3D Modelling, and Automation Design, supported by software types ranging from Computer-Aided Engineering (CAE) to Electronic Design Automation (EDA) and Computer-Aided Manufacturing (CAM). As of 2024, the market was valued at $65.7 billion, reflecting the indispensable role of software engineering in driving innovation across healthcare, banking, aerospace, automotive, and IT & telecommunication sectors [citation:url]. The sector is characterized by its dynamic evolution, driven by the relentless pace of technological change and the increasing digitalization of business processes.
The competitive landscape features a mix of established enterprise software giants and agile, specialized providers. Key players such as Microsoft, Oracle, IBM, SAP, Salesforce, Atlassian, ServiceNow, Adobe, and Intuit dominate the market, each leveraging extensive portfolios and cloud capabilities [citation:url]. These companies are pursuing several growth strategies to remain competitive, including alliances, strategic contracts and collaborations, mergers & acquisitions, and developing new products. The market is witnessing a surge in demand for software engineering jobs, with leading technology companies expanding their global workforce to support product development and innovation [citation:url]. The growing product portfolios of major vendors are generating continuous demand for software developer jobs across cloud, AI, and enterprise platforms.
Several powerful drivers are propelling the industry forward. The adoption of DevOps practices is transforming the market, fostering collaboration between development and operations teams for faster software delivery and improved quality [citation:url]. The focus on cybersecurity solutions is becoming paramount, as organizations prioritize the development of secure software to protect sensitive data and maintain customer trust, driving software engineers to incorporate security measures throughout the development lifecycle [citation:url]. The increased demand for software solutions across sectors is fueling the need for customized, scalable, and secure applications [citation:url]. The emergence of low-code and no-code platforms is democratizing software development, enabling users with minimal coding experience to create applications and accelerating the development process [citation:url].
The future outlook for the software engineering industry is robust, with projections indicating growth from $72.87 billion in 2025 to $205.44 billion by 2035, at a CAGR of 10.92% [citation:url]. The market is expected to benefit from the development of AI-driven software testing tools, the expansion of cloud-native application development services, and the integration of cybersecurity measures in software engineering processes [citation:url]. As organizations continue to prioritize digital innovation, the software engineering industry is poised to remain the cornerstone of the global digital economy.
